Are the right human resources documents in place for your HOA?

Every homeowner association board needs to have clear and comprehensive policies and documents for human resources.

Some of the documents you should have in place, include:

  1. Employee Handbook
  2. Hiring Process
  3. New Hire Training and On-boarding
  4. Personnel Filling
  5. Performance Evaluations
  6. Termination and Legal Disputes
  7. General Wage and Hour Issues
  8. Job Descriptions
  9. Food Handling
  10. OSHA Compliant Safety Training
